Background
- Transcription factor required for TBX21/T-bet-dependent maturation of Th1 cells as well as maintenance of Th1-specific gene expression. Involved in embryogenesis and hematopoiesis (By similarity.,HLX,HB24,HLX1,Epigenetics & Nuclear Signaling,Transcription Factors,HLX
